About

Carrington College-Tucson is a private for-profit institution in Tucson, AZ, offering certificates and an associate degree in health and animal care fields. The school serves a student body of 517 individuals with programs ranging from veterinary technology to registered nursing.

What to know

The average annual net price after aid is $33,983, while the median student debt at completion is $9,500. A 71.6% completion rate indicates that most students finish their training, but 65.5% of students rely on Pell Grants. Ten-year median earnings for graduates are $36,718, though this varies significantly by program.

Net price is 50% above the Arizona median ($22,651) for schools offering these programs. Reported median earnings are 3% below the national median ($38,005) for comparable schools.

Programs & what graduates earn

ProgramCredentialMedian earnings 2 yrs after completion
Allied Health and Medical Assisting Servicesundergraduate certificate$24,298
Dental Support Services and Allied Professionsundergraduate certificate$22,493
Somatic Bodywork and Related Therapeutic Servicesundergraduate certificatenot reported
Registered Nursing, Nursing Administration, Nursing Research and Clinical Nursingassociate degree$64,281
Health and Medical Administrative Servicesundergraduate certificate$27,758
Veterinary/Animal Health Technologies/Techniciansundergraduate certificate$20,476
Health Aides/Attendants/Orderliesundergraduate certificate$19,144

Questions students ask

Does Carrington College-Tucson accept Pell Grants?
Yes, 65.5% of students at this school receive Pell Grants.
What programs and credential levels are offered?
The school offers undergraduate certificates in veterinary technology, dental support, health administration, medical assisting, health aides, and somatic bodywork. It also offers an associate degree in registered nursing.
How much do graduates of the Registered Nursing program typically earn?
The median earnings for graduates of the Registered Nursing program two years after completion are $64,281.
How many students complete their studies at this location?
The completion rate for students at Carrington College-Tucson is reported as 71.6%.
Is this school public or private?
Carrington College-Tucson is a private for-profit school that mainly awards certificates.
